Transaction 95209c38cb696d4b7139a06787eeea21e564614f55c8be3803388642208fe7ac

1 Input
2 Outputs
  • 95209c38cb696d4b7139a06787eeea21e564614f55c8be3803388642208fe7ac:0
  • value  915993
    address  3MMWLqfDh1a5okfvHFQaDh2QZZ1iacxWd1
  • 95209c38cb696d4b7139a06787eeea21e564614f55c8be3803388642208fe7ac:1
  • value  156863
    address  3FJxmDmuPBoW6b5QUSgcGvJDf424MqFxFN